In this episode, we sit down with Dr. Natàlia Bueno, researcher at the Center for Social Studies (Coimbra University), to explore the recent political turmoil in Mozambique. The country has been gripped by violent protests and electoral violence following the contested election results that saw the ruling Frelimo party retain power.
Natàlia Bueno provides an in-depth analysis of the disputed election results, highlighting the allegations of vote rigging and the subsequent unrest that has led to widespread violence and instability. We delve into the tragic assassinations of two prominent opposition leaders, Elvino Dias and Paulo Guambe, and discuss the implications of these targeted killings on the political landscape.
Furthermore, we examine the reactions from the international community, including calls for intervention and the impact of these events on Mozambique's relations with neighboring countries and global organizations. Natàlia offers her expert insights into the potential long-term consequences of this political upheaval and what it means for the future of democracy in Mozambique.
